They're a quality cigar, Peter. They're just super mild and really deliver nothing that you'd want to write home about. If they still make the Grand Cameroons, they have a little bit of sweetness/spice, but it's almost unintelligible.
I suppose that'd make them a great starter cigar, or a cigar for folks who don't smoke cigars, but I think Mickey has been smoking infused stuff and stronger stuff. I don't think he'll even know he's smoking a cigar if he sparks one up. But once again, they are of excellent quality, and their mildness has it's merits. They aren't a bad tasting smoke, and not a rocket gagger by any means. They damn near give them away at CIbid, so it wouldn't hurt to try them, but a bundle is a lot. At worst, they'd make good troop sticks if Mick isn't excited by them. ![]()
